If you’re qualified, reputable, and do great work, we can build your brand online so that you get leads when new customers are searching for general contractors on Google.
No matter how somebody finds out about your general contractor business, they’re probably going to search you online. Potential customers want to see that you’re qualified, reputable, and do great work. So does Google. That’s what SEO for general contractors is all about – earning trust so that you can rank on Page #1.
First, we’ll make sure that your website and Google Business Profile matches the quality of the work that you do. It has to be easy for potential customers to answer the question “why you?” and not your competitors.
Then, we’ll work with you each month to manage & grow your presence online. As we strengthen your online reputation, your visibility on Google increases, bringing you more and more leads when people are searching for general contractors. And since our work is focused on building your credibility, everything we do will also help when people search for your business name directly.
Work 1-on-1 with a local marketing specialist that gets to know you and your business. We’ll handle your SEO and everything else you need, so that you can focus on what you do best.
Build a beautiful, fast website that makes it easy for Google and new customers to learn about your business.
We handle everything that impacts your SEO & online brand so that you outrank your competitors on Google.
Create all of the custom graphic designs that you need to market your business online and in your community.
We build your website, Google Business Profile, and online presence to earn trust so that you can consistently generate leads from Google. Here’s how it works.
We’ll begin with a brand strategy session where we’ll meet to learn all about you. Then, we’ll write you a brand message that sets you apart from other General Contractors near you.
Using your brand message, we’ll build you a website and Google Profile that’s optimized for SEO. Your professional online presence will show off your best work, and help you earn trust when people find you online.
After we build you a strong online presence, you’ll start ranking on page #1 of Google. As we work each month to grow your reputation, you’ll gradually get more and more leads.
Mazzacone Contracting is a general contractor that was established in 2024. The owner Rob knew he wanted to hit the ground running with a beautiful website that brought in leads for all types of general contracting projects. We built them a custom designed WordPress website with 14 pages. Each page is optimized to rank on Google for a different service.
Benjamin Rose Builds is a general contractor that was established in 2020. At first they relied on word of mouth referrals. In 2024, the owner Seth wanted to start getting leads from Google. We built them a custom designed WordPress website optimized to help get them leads for large projects such as home remodels, basement finishing, additions and architectural design.
Our approach to SEO for general contractors starts with what’s most important. We get you setup with the essentials, then continue to grow your SEO each month with our monthly marketing plans.
We begin with a brand strategy session where we’ll learn all about your business—your services, your process, and what customers can expect when working with you.
Your brand message is the foundation of your marketing. It’s the story we tell about your business—answering the critical question:
“Why you?”—instead of your competitors.
Lots of contractors have generic, cookie-cutter content on their websites. Others use AI to write content that might sound good, but fails to communicate what makes them special. A clear & unique brand message is the first opportunity you have to differentiate your business.
You’ll also send us quality photos of your best work, so that we can also tell your story visually.
Next, we’ll use what we learn to build a beautiful, high-performing website that delivers your Brand Message and reflects the quality of your work.
If you don’t have a great website, we’ll create one that’s fast, professional, and designed to convert attention into leads.
If you already have a good website, we’ll upgrade it to ensure it’s optimized for SEO for general contractors.
Your website is the center of your online marketing, and it guides your visitors towards becoming a lead. So we’ll make sure it’s built right, looks great, and is easy to use.
In addition to essential pages like your Homepage, About, and Contact, you’ll need one dedicated page for each of the services you want to promote online. We’ll start with the services that are most important to your business, then gradually add new service pages as time goes on.
Once your website is ready, we’ll build and optimize your Google Business Profile (GBP). When it comes to SEO for general contractors, GBP is the most overlooked strategy. We’ll make sure your profile is complete with tons of great photos and videos showing off your best work. We’ll also use our proven strategy to help you grow your reviews.
We’ll make sure your business is accurately listed in the top Online Directories. Consistent directory listings improve your search engine rankings, increase visibility, and help customers find accurate information about your business quickly. It’s important to get as many different trusted websites to link to you as possible, as Google views these as ‘votes’ for your site/business.
Having all of your directory listings setup also ensures that when someone searches your business name on Google, there will be plenty of results to show in addition to your website. This helps show potential customers that you’re well-established.
Your website, Google Business Profile and online directory listings are what make up your Local Marketing Foundation. It’s the best way to get started with SEO for general contractors. But, it’s important that you can understand the results you get.
We’ll setup Google Analytics and Google Search Console so that we can understand how people are finding and using your website.
We’ll also setup keyword tracking so that you can see exactly how your business is ranking for different search terms in your area.
Once we’ve built your Local Marketing Foundation, our work doesn’t stop. We continue working with you as your Chief Marketing Officer, making sure your online presence keeps growing and generating high-quality leads every month.
Marketing isn’t a “set it and forget it” task—Google rewards businesses that stay active and relevant online. That’s why we manage everything for you, so you can focus on running your business while we focus on bringing you more customers.
Monthly Maintenance & Ongoing Reputation Growth
You can select from one of our monthly packages to handle critical tasks that impact SEO for general contractors:
Monthly marketing packages range from $597 to $2997 per month
Beyond the critical tasks, we also dedicate time each month to high-impact strategies that drive even more leads. The amount of time we spend depends on the package you choose.
We’ll prioritize the tasks that make the biggest difference for your business depending on your competition and your goals:
The longer we work together, the stronger your online presence becomes—so leads don’t just trickle in, they start flowing consistently.
Common questions that genereal contractors ask about SEO & local marketing.
There are two parts to your investment into SEO services:
Part 1 is the initial setup:
The first part to SEO for general contractors is having a website, a Google Business Profile, and an overall online presence that helps to tell your story online. We call this your Local Marketing Foundation.
The strategy we use is fully customizable based on your business, the level of competition in your market, your budget, and your goals.
For the average general contractor, the initial setup cost ranges from $2,997 to $5,997 to build your Local Marketing Foundation, depending on how many different services you want to promote online.
Most of general contractors recoup this initial investment after getting between 2-5 jobs from their marketing.
Part 2 of your investment is for monthly maintenance & growth.
We have (4) different monthly marketing plans ranging from $597/month up to $2,997/month. We’ll recommend the plan that’s right for your business.
Most general contractors recoup the monthly ongoing investment after getting 1-3 jobs each month from their marketing.
SEO for general contractors isn’t just about showing up on page #1 of Google. The work we do to improve your SEO also improves your overall reputation online.
There are lots of ways people might find out that you exist.
They might hear about you from a friend. Maybe they see a wrapped truck in town, a yard sign, or receive one of your flyers in the mail. They might read your posts on social media, discover you in search results, or find one of your online ads.
All of these are ways to get attention. Once you have the attention of a potential customer, they’re probably going to visit your website, and search you on Google. It’s important that you’re proud of what they find.
Everything you do for SEO also helps to tell your story and earn trust from all of your potential customers.
Plus, SEO is the type of marketing that delivers the highest ROI. The work we do for SEO helps you for the long-term. With other types of marketing like PPC ads, once the ads stop, the benefits do too.
Google has to show the best businesses in search results. If people couldn’t find reliable, trustworthy local businesses on Google, they’d search somewhere else. Google doesn’t want that.
That’s why the only way to rank on page one is to first make sure Google knows about all of the services you offer. Then, prove to Google that your business is qualified, reliable, and trustworthy.
That’s exactly what we help you do.
As we work on your SEO to strengthen your online reputation, your visibility on Google increases, bringing you more and more leads. And since our work is focused on building your credibility, everything we do will also help when people search for your business name directly.
After you’re setup online with a professional website & Google Business Profile, most general contractors start getting leads from SEO within 90 days. There are several factors that Google considers when they return local search results. The longer you work on SEO, the better the results get. So, a lot of it depends on where you’re starting. If you’re a newer business, without many reviews, SEO can take a bit longer to work. If you’re a business with tons of reviews, that’s been around a long time, SEO might work faster.
If you want SEO to work for you, it’s important that you’re great at what you do. You need to be licensed, insured, and deliver fantastic customer service. Our approach to SEO is all about telling your unique story online and gradually building signals that you’re a qualified business that actually cares about your customers. So, for this to work, you actually need to be a qualified business that actually cares about your customers.
Some marketing agencies try to “trick” Google into showing your business in search results. They use outdated strategies that don’t work anymore. Google is smart, and they want to show the best businesses in search results. If they didn’t, people wouldn’t search on Google.
So our approach to SEO for general contractors focuses on building you an online presence that makes it easy for potential customers to learn all about you. By making sure your story is clear, and your customers have a great experience on your website, Google will see that you’re great at what you do.
Think of Google as another referral source—they just happen to know billions of people. The same reasons customers refer you to their friends and family are the reasons Google will recommend you to people searching—if your online presence tells the right story.
During the first month we’re working together, it’s important that we can learn all about your general contracting business. We’ll need you to meet with us for a 1 hour strategy session. Then, answer any questions we might have by email or text message.
Once we understand your brand and your services, all you have to do is focus on doing what you do best. We’ll handle your SEO and digital marketing for you.
The only things you need to do are:
Absolutely! We guarantee that your website will rank on page #1 of Google, and that your website will generate leads for you online.
SEO for general contractors does take a little bit of time to work. For businesses that have been around for awhile, you can get results faster. So the guarantee that we offer is customized to each business.
For most general contractors, we can guarantee that you’ll get results within 90-120 days, or we’ll work on your marketing each month for free until you do.
Defintely not! We never want you to feel stuck with us. You’ll never have to sign a contract, and can fire us at any time if we’re not getting you results!
The best way to get started with SEO for general contractors is to figure out what sets your business apart from your competitors. Then, build your website and online presence to tell that story and show off your best work.
There’s always more that you can do when it comes to SEO, but your website, Google Business Profile, and online profiles are the easiest things you can do to start showing up online.
Yes! We work with general contractors throughout the country. Pillar Digital Marketing has locations in both White Plains, NY and in Nokomis, FL where we can meet with you in-person. We also work with general contractors remotely. You’ll have an open line of communication with your local marketing specialist over text, phone and email.
Share a few details about your business and the challenges you’re facing. Joe or Mark will get in touch to answer any questions that you have and help you learn if we’re the right fit to help you grow.
Full service local marketing agency for local service businesses. Working remotely from Westchester County, NY.